چکیده :
In this paper, a new load frequency control (LFC) technique is suggested for the dual area thermal hydro (DATH) system. Tilt-integer-derivative plus filter (TIDN) optimized with water cycle technique (WCT) is designed and tested on the DATH system for a perturbation of 10% step load (10%SLP) on area-1. The superiority of TIDN is demonstrated with other controllers of fuzzy PID and PIDD. DATH system is taken with communication time delays (CTDs) to analyze system dynamic behaviour close to practical nature. To substantiate the fluctuations in DATH dynamic behaviour a coordinated control mechanism of redox flow batteries (RFBs) and Thyristor control phase shifter (TCPS) is implemented. Investigation showcases the improvement in DATH performance with a coordinated control mechanism.
